Step-by-Step Instructions

Follow these simple steps to prepare this refreshing Apple Cranberry Pecan Salad:

  1. Cook the Bacon: Heat a large cast-iron skillet over medium-high heat. Add the diced bacon and cook until crispy, about 6-8 minutes. Once done, transfer the bacon to a paper towel-lined plate to drain excess fat.
  2. Make the Dressing: In a large bowl, whisk together apple cider vinegar, shallot, and Dijon mustard. Let the mixture sit for 5 minutes to allow the flavors to blend. Then, whisk in the olive oil and honey. Season with salt and freshly ground black pepper to taste.
  3. Prepare the Kale: Add the shredded kale to the bowl with the dressing. Massage the kale for about a minute to soften it and help it absorb the dressing.
  4. Assemble the Salad: Top the dressed kale with the cooked bacon, diced apple, sliced celery, dried cranberries, crumbled feta cheese, and the candied pecans. Gently toss the salad to combine all the ingredients evenly.

For the Candied Pecans:

  1. Preheat the Oven: Set your oven to 300°F (150°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per for easy cleanup.
  2. Whisk the Egg White: In a medium-sized bowl, whisk the egg white until frothy, about 1-2 minutes. Then, add the sugar, kosher salt, pumpkin pie spice, and cayenne pepper (if using).
  3. Coat the Pecans: Stir in the pecans until they are evenly coated with the egg white mixture.
  4. Bake the Pecans: Spread the pecan mixture onto the prepared baking sheet in a single layer. Bake for 25-30 minutes, stirring halfway through. Once they’re golden and crispy, remove them from the oven and let them cool completely.

Tips & Tricks

  • Make Ahead: You can prepare the candied pecans ahead of time and store them in an airtight container for up to a week.
  • Massage the Kale: Don’t skip massaging the kale! It softens the leaves and helps the dressing absorb better, making the salad more flavorful.
  • Adjust Sweetness: If you prefer a sweeter dressing, add a little extra honey or maple syrup to taste.
  • Alternative Greens: If you’re not a fan of kale, try substituting it with spinach or arugula for a different texture and flavor.

FAQs

1. Can I make Apple Cranberry Pecan Salad ahead of time?

Yes, you can prepare many components of the salad in advance. The candied pecans and dressing can be made a day or two ahead. Simply store the pecans in an airtight container and the dressing in a jar in the fridge. Assemble the salad just before serving to ensure the kale stays fresh and the toppings maintain their crunch.

2. How do I store leftover Apple Cranberry Pecan Salad?

To store leftover salad, keep the dressing and salad components separate. Store the salad in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 2 days. Be aware that the kale will wilt slightly, but it will still be tasty! You can store the dressing in the fridge for up to a week.

3. Can I substitute the pecans in this recipe?

If you’re allergic to or don’t like pecans, you can substitute them with other nuts such as walnuts, almonds, or even cashews. You could also use seeds like sunflower or pumpkin seeds for a nut-free alternative.

4. How can I make this salad vegetarian?

To make this Apple Cranberry Pecan Salad vegetarian, simply omit the bacon and swap the feta cheese with a plant-based cheese or skip it altogether for a lighter version. You can also replace the bacon with crispy roasted chickpeas for added texture and flavor.

Description

Apple Cranberry Pecan Salad is a fresh and vibrant dish that combines crisp apples, dried cranberries, candied pecans, and crispy bacon, all topped with a tangy dressing. This flavorful salad is perfect for fall gatherings or holiday meals.


Ingredients

  • 3 slices bacon, diced
  • ¼ cup apple cider vinegar
  • 1 medium shallot, diced
  • 1 tablespoon Dijon mustard
  • ⅓ cup extra virgin olive oil
  • 1 tablespoon honey
  •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per to taste
  • 1 large bunch kale, stems removed and leaves shredded
  • 1 medium apple, diced
  • ½ cup sliced celery
  • ½ cup dried sweetened cranberries
  • ½ cup crumbled feta cheese
  • For the candied pecans:
  • 1 large egg white
  • ⅓ cup sugar
  • ¾ teaspoon kosher salt
  • ½ teaspoon pumpkin pie spice
  • ⅛ teaspoon cayenne pepper (optional)
  • 2 cups pecan halves


Instructions

  1. Heat a large cast-iron skillet over medium-high heat. Add bacon and cook until crispy, about 6-8 minutes. Drain excess fat; transfer bacon to a paper towel-lined plate.
  2. In a large bowl, whisk together vinegar, shallot, and Dijon mustard; let stand for 5 minutes. Whisk in olive oil and honey; season with salt and pepper to taste. Stir in kale and massage for 1 minute.
  3. Top with bacon, apple, celery, cranberries, feta cheese, and candied pecans, and gently toss to combine.
  4. For the candied pecans, preheat the oven to 300°F (150°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
  5. In a medium bowl, whisk egg white until frothy, about 1-2 minutes. Whisk in sugar, salt, pumpkin pie spice, and cayenne pepper.
  6. Stir in pecans until evenly coated. Spread the mixture onto the prepared baking sheet in an even layer.
  7. Bake for 25-30 minutes, stirring halfway through. Let cool completely.

Notes

  • Make sure to massage the kale for a minute to soften the leaves and help the dressing absorb better.
  • If you prefer a sweeter dressing, add more honey or maple syrup to taste.
  • You can prepare the candied pecans ahead of time and store them in an airtight container for up to a week.
  • To make this salad vegetarian, skip the bacon and feta and use plant-based alternatives.
